Great Britain team for WOC 2006
The Great Britain WOC 2006 Team consists
of 13 runners. Jamie Stevenson is the best on the World Ranking
in the team with a 22th position. Jamie became one of the world stars by winning the WOC-gold in sprint in Switzerland 2003 - and showed with his

Another strong sprinter in the Great Britain team is David Brickhill-Jones with many good PWT results, who changed country from Australia to Great Britain before this season. BJ has been injured for much of the spring season, but is reported to be in good shape and ready for the WOC sprint. Strong relay team However, there are more strong British runners - and BJ is not on the very strong British relay team, which is reported to consist of Jamie Stevenson, Oli Johnson and Jon Duncan.
